DISV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

362 of the 7,620 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Dimensional International Small Cap Value ETF (DISV)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$2.85B — up 12% from $2.55B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 35 funds opened new DISV positions and 13 closed out — a net gain of 22 holders — while 172 added to existing stakes and 111 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Focus Partners Wealth, adding an estimated $13.6M. The largest seller was Corient Private Wealth, cutting an estimated $25.4M.
